Representative Josh Schriver, a public figure known for his active engagement on social media, has recently shared several personal and political updates through his Twitter account. These tweets reflect both personal milestones and legislative initiatives that he is involved in.

On May 5, 2025, Rep. Schriver expressed a deeply personal moment by sharing "I HEARD MY FIRSTBORN’S HEARTBEAT TODAY FOR THE FIRST TIME. SURREAL." He continued to express gratitude and relief by stating that both his wife and unborn child are healthy. He ended the tweet with a reflection on life as a gift.

The following day, May 6, 2025, Rep. Schriver addressed state issues with a tweet emphasizing the need for reform in Michigan's correctional system: "MICHIGAN PRISONS MUST BE PRODUCTIVE." He also advocated for reopening psychiatric wards within the state.

On May 7, 2025, Rep. Schriver announced a new legislative effort via Twitter: "I just introduced HB 4472 with Senator Jonathan Lindsey to create an Illegal Immigration Taskforce in Michigan." This task force aims to enhance Michigan’s ability to deport illegal immigrants without incurring additional taxpayer costs.
